Former White House adviser Stephen Miller suggested on Sunday that Democrats are engaged in a worldwide conspiracy to raise the living standard to "middle class" for all people.
During an appearance on Fox News, Miller argued that Vice President Kamala Harris visited the southern border recently because former President Donald Trump has also threatened to go there.
"It is the only reason that she went to the border," he insisted to Fox News host Maria Bartiromo.
"And let me make one other brief point," Miller continued. "We keep talking about root causes [of illegal immigration]. There is almost 8 billion people in this world -- almost 8 billion people in this world. Many of those people would economically benefit as individuals from coming to the United States."
"What are we going to do?" he asked. "We're going to turn the entire world into a thriving middle class so nobody stands to benefit from coming to the United States, nobody stands to benefit from getting free American welfare, free American taxpayer dollars, free American education, free American health care?"
Miller called his imagined conspiracy theory "an insane concept."

(CNN)The House voted Wednesday to create a new select committee that will investigate the deadly January 6 attack on the US Capitol, in a vote falling mostly along party lines that signals the political fight to come over the panel's examination of the January 6 Capitol insurrection.
The House voted 222-190 to formally create the select panel. Just two Republicans joined with Democrats to support its formation -- Reps. Liz Cheney of Wyoming and Adam Kinzinger of Illinois.

A Washington state lawmaker critical of COVID-19 vaccine mandates wore a yellow Star of David at a speech over the weekend — a symbol the Nazis forced Jews to wear during the Holocaust.
State Rep. Jim Walsh, R-Aberdeen, had the star affixed to his pink shirt during a speech to conservative activists at a Lacey church basketball gym on Saturday.
“It’s an echo from history,” Walsh wrote on a Facebook page where a video of the event was posted. “In the current context, we’re all Jews.”
